Hey guys I recently installed my new g series 270 amp from mechman into my 2014 Mitsubishi lancer es 2.0l and before install my car would idle at like 13.5 now with this new alternator I'm at an idle of 12.7 when I'm going down the highway at like 80mph it gets up to 13.8-14 volts but this is killing me I need more on my idle or even low speed cruise. I don't understand this problem at all and if anyone has an idea of how to fix this please any help would be amazing. Plan on calling mechman Monday but until then any info?

well on the older alternator if i turned the light dimmer to like night time mode or whatever it would keep the voltage at 13.5 if i switched it to all lights off then voltage would go down when accelerating and increase when slowing down like 12.6-12.8 while accelerating and get up to like 14.4 while slowing down. with this new alternator the light dimmer or lights have no affect although the ac does drop voltage if im going down the highway and its at 14 volts and turn the ac on it will drop it back down to like 13 volts.
